This exquisite Edwardian-era poster, titled "The White Cat," is a rare find from the vast collection of The Twentieth Century Posters at Mary Evans Prints Online. Dated back to 1904, this unique piece of theatre history was designed by the renowned British poster artist, John Hassall. Hassall, known as the "King of Posters," was a prolific designer who created over 1,000 posters during his career. The White Cat was a pantomime production staged at the prestigious Theatre Royal in London. The poster showcases a captivating image of a white cat, perched on a moonlit branch, with a crescent moon and stars in the background. The cat's piercing green eyes and regal posture exude an air of mystery and enchantment. The title of the pantomime is written in elegant script at the bottom, with the tagline "A Fairy Romance" and the name of the publisher, Drury Lane, at the bottom. The White Cat was a popular pantomime during the Edwardian period, known for its whimsical storytelling and elaborate productions.
